It takes many talented hands and hearts to make The Virginia Home run smoothly every day, including holidays. The nursing staff plays a vital role in the lives of every resident.
Our nursing staff-to-resident ratio enables our healthcare professionals to have permanent assignments, and provide extensive assistance in activities of daily living such as eating, bathing, dressing, and personal care, all in a way that ensures dignity, comfort, security, and person-centered care.
We also offer on-site dental care for residents.

The nutritional needs of residents are multi-faceted and are an important factor in maintaining a happy and healthy life here. Our Registered Dietitian Nutritionist develops a nutrition care plan for each resident’s medical condition, personal preferences, and needs. We closely monitor and evaluate each person’s ability to chew and swallow, self-feed, and watch for weight loss or gain.
Led by an executive chef, the kitchen staff caters to the individual needs of the residents, offering daily dining choices that appeal to a wide variety of tastes, appetites, and diets.
Choice of food can have a tremendous impact on one’s life, and a healthy lifestyle begins with a healthy diet. Our menu offers a blend of home cooking, seasonal, and specialty meals.

Our Occupational Therapist and her team help maintain and improve function for residents. Services include provision and maintenance of splints, adaptive feeding equipment, assistive technologies, fall prevention devices, low-vision aids, and adding adaptations to make life easier.
Our aim is to reduce pain or limitations in movement, improve physical function, and to promote general well-being by increasing residents’ awareness of themselves and by expanding their functional movement.

Our speech therapy department strives to help individuals connect and communicate, and give them a voice for self-expression. Through therapeutic techniques and state-of-the-art voice output machines, residents can express themselves to friends, family, and staff.
In addition to communication, our speech therapy team helps individuals who have difficulty chewing or swallowing during meals by providing therapy, staff and family education, and altering diets. They also provide cognitive training in the areas of memory, attention, reasoning, and judgment.

We offer residents the ability to reach and maintain the highest range of mobility possible. Programs are personalized to each resident, and may include:
- Exercises for strength, balance, and endurance
- Range of motion therapy for flexibility
- Assisted walking
We employ a full-time wheelchair mechanic to keep residents’ transportation in tip-top condition. We also coordinate with an orthotist, who evaluates residents for specialized shoes and braces.

From a swim in the pool to coffee with friends, recreation, and leisure is part of a healthy and happy lifestyle. Our recreation therapy team, led by Certified Therapeutic Recreation Specialists and a Board-Certified Music Therapist, break down barriers to leisure by providing social, cognitive, physical, and environmental adaptations so that each resident can pursue his or her unique interests. Programs can include:
- Aquatics and Adaptive Sports – golf, hockey, boxing
- Adventure Experiences – surfing, skiing, rafting, biking
- Special Olympics
- Music Therapy
- Rec Café service daily
- Games and Trivia
- Adaptive gardening and cooking classes
- Arts and Crafts

Supervised by a Certified Recreation Therapist, Community Integration’s goal is to assist residents to be as independent and safe as possible in the community. Individual transport is provided to residents for:
- Work
- School/Classes
- Church
- Restaurant outings
- Visiting family/friends
- Events in the community (sports, concerts, festivals, etc.)
- Volunteering
- Medical appointments
- Stores/mall
- Movies
Thanksgiving and Christmas transports home (locally) and are limited, first-come, first-serve basis. Residents whose families have no means of transporting them will be given priority.

Social workers regularly assess each resident to determine their unique needs and assist each person in reaching their highest level of physical, mental, and emotional well-being. We provide the following services:
- Lead educational groups, collaborate with counseling services, and provide behavioral and therapeutic support while promoting trauma-informed and culturally competent care.
- Offer case management services, including renewing Medicaid, assisting with absentee voting, making purchases, and providing information and referrals.
- Meet with residents to discuss and document advance care planning to ensure their healthcare wishes are honored.
- Coordinate care with outside service providers such as community service boards, therapeutic employment specialists, and community integration providers.
- Work with external organizations like camps to ensure comprehensive support and resources for residents.

The ability to independently move around the community is a high priority. Wheelchairs are common here, and most use power wheelchairs. Many of our residents need customized chairs to provide comfort, support, and skin protection for full-day sitting.
Therapists are responsible for evaluating and exploring funding sources for wheelchairs and finding the right devices for each resident. Specialized cushions are needed to protect a resident’s skin, and we have a pressure-mapping system to evaluate sitting pressures to help determine the most appropriate cushion. The specifications for the whole system are completed with the assistance of local vendors.
We have a highly skilled wheelchair technician on staff. He accepts wheelchair donations and modifies them for resident use. He also performs routine cleaning and maintenance on all resident wheelchairs.

We maintain the latest technologies, serving residents’ needs to remain as independent as possible. Power wheelchair drive control methods, custom molded positioning systems, phone access, computer access, mobile tablet access and environmental control units are just some of the things our teams evaluate, provide, train, and maintain.

One of the most enriching programs we offer is the ability to travel. Since 2006, The Virginia Home has provided this opportunity to residents who are medically able through our Travel Scholarship Program.
Each Travel Scholarship accommodates up to four residents, plus professional care staff. All expenses are paid including airfare or ground transport, lodging, meals, and all admission fees and charges at the final destination. This program is made possible by private donations.
Popular destinations include Walt Disney World, Sandbridge, Myrtle Beach, Washington D.C., Nashville, and Caribbean Cruises. Residents who are fans of NASCAR and WrestleMania have traveled to events in Charlotte and New Jersey.

The mission of the Chaplain’s office of The Virginia Home is to support and encourage the spiritual life of residents, their families, and staff in a way that is respectful of each person’s experience of spirituality, faith, or religious expression.
The Virginia Home’s chaplain offers compassionate spiritual support for all residents who seek it.
- Sunday Worship: Weekly ecumenical service open to residents, families, and guests.
- Communion: First Sunday of each month.
- Catholic Mass: Offered monthly in partnership with the Cathedral of the Sacred Heart.
Residents can also:
- Join weekly Bible study and other spiritual programs
- Attend their own places of worship with staff support
- Connect virtually with their home congregations
- Request personal visits for prayer, scripture reading, or conversation
- Local church volunteers help enrich our spiritual care community.
The Virginia Home chaplain is an ordained minister with a Master of Divinity degree as well as training and experience in special education.
